Immunisation
Immunisation is the safest way to protect yourself and your family from infections and dangerous diseases. It is also the best way to ensure those community members with impaired immune systems such as newborn babies, elderly people, and medically-at-risk populations, are protected as well.
Our doctors and nurses are all qualified and experienced in childhood, catch up and travel immunisations, as well as overseas immunisation calculations. We provide an extensive service to ensure you and your child meet government and workplace regulations, and provide the education and resources you require to make an informed decision.
In addition to government funded annual influenza immunisations to eligible patients, we provide privately funded influenza immunisations to ensure our local community is adequately covered to provide herd immunity.

Women’s Health
We have full time female practitioners who are experienced in women’s health care, including obstetrics and gynaecology, antenatal care, and contraceptive advice.
Some of our GPs practice antenatal shared care, allowing you to feel fully supported within the hospital system, as well as out in the community.
We offer services including cervical screening (formerly known as a ‘pap smear’), long-acting reversible contraceptive insertion and removal; ie. implantable contraceptives (Implanon) and intra-uterine devices (Mirena, Copper Implant), and oral contraceptive advice. We also offer breast checks, menopause management and education.

Health assessments
We provide several medicare-funded health assessment services to emphasize the importance of preventative health care. A health check for 45-49 year olds to assess your risk of developing common illnesses such as diabetes, heart disease, and arthritis involves a routine blood test, a diet and lifestyle assessment, and a medical history report to give you a comprehensive idea of your overall health.
We provide children’s health checks ranging from neonatal checks, growth and development monitoring, pre-school health assessments and children’s mental health care. We also provide care planning and referrals for children dealing with chronic medical conditions, and developmental or learning disabilities.
All people aged 75 years or above are eligible for a once-a-year health check to identify areas where you may need more support, and to monitor your quality of life. Once identified, we can complete referrals for services such as in home care, meals on wheels, and cleaning and gardening services. These health checks are designed to ensure you stay healthy and independant, and you can enjoy excellent quality of life for as long as possible.
